1. The Bicycle-Sharing Revolution (Yes, It Started Here)

Forget cars—China went full throttle on bikes. With over 30 million shared bicycles deployed nationwide at its peak, cities like Beijing and Shanghai became cycling jungles. While some ended up in rivers (oops), the idea sparked global trends like Lime and Bird.
